Ma Ma plot

Magda (Penélope Cruz), an unemployed teacher, is diagnosed with breast cancer. She responds by drawing out all her inner strength, even at times when this seems an impossible task. With her brave and optimistic fight, she creates room for laughter and vulnerable happiness within a very difficult situation.

Difficult. In itself liked to watch (and smoothly), but also raised the eyebrows a few times with so many bizarre plots. A little too much hay on the fork it seems with a touch of exaggeration. I am less familiar with the work of Julio Medem, but exactly in the measure of his oeuvre, it turns out?

There is no end to the "and", "and", "and story". Medem always takes it a step further and you end up in a strange love triangle of a gynaecologist, football scout and single mother. And growing teen Dani is okay with it no matter what. The question that also haunted me was which character suffered the most: Magda or our sympathetic Arturo? Because it is something and it tended to be too sentimental for me at times. Not to mention the singing gynecologist or the trip to the bar.

A film that also leaves little room for mourning or processing it. Subsequent scenes left little room for sadness. It just shifted up a notch as if the past didn't matter anymore. Arturo in particular hardly looked back, despite the immense suffering he endured. Fortunately, I can always appreciate Penelope Cruz's acting, as well as Luis Tosar's. Although the film was again dented with the corny and predictable ending ( wonderboy Dany who scores the winning goal, Magda who still sees her daughter, Arturo and Julian who play the perfect family). No, just too much.
